TrainingResponsibilities

Risk Assessment: Analyze and evaluate potential risks related to insurance policies, claims, and underwriting processes. Identify and quantify risks associated with various insurance products.
Data Analysis: Utilize statistical methods to analyze large datasets, identifying trends, patterns, and anomalies that could impact risk exposure. Collaborate with data teams to ensure accurate and timely data retrieval and interpretation.
Modeling and Forecasting: Develop and maintain predictive models to assess the likelihood of different risk events occurring. Use historical data to forecast potential losses and contribute to pricing strategies.
Risk Mitigation Strategies: Collaborate with cross-functional teams to develop strategies for minimizing risks. Recommend improvements to policies, procedures, and guidelines to enhance risk management efforts.
Regulatory Compliance: Stay up-to-date with industry regulations and compliance standards. Ensure all risk assessment processes and strategies adhere to regulatory requirements.
Reporting: Prepare comprehensive risk assessment reports for internal stakeholders and management. Clearly communicate complex risk analysis findings to non-technical audiences.
Collaboration: Work closely with underwriters, claims professionals, actuaries, and other relevant teams to gather information and insights that contribute to a holistic risk assessment.
Continuous Improvement: Identify opportunities to enhance risk assessment methodologies, streamline processes, and improve overall efficiency.
Emerging Trends: Stay informed about emerging risks and trends in the insurance industry. Proactively provide insights on how these trends might impact the company's risk profile.
